HCRM博客

如何查看和管理 CentOS 日志文件?

CentOS 日志文件:新手小白的入门指南

嘿,小伙伴们!👋 你是不是刚入手了 Centos 系统,看着那些密密麻麻的日志文件就头大?别担心,今天就来给你好好唠唠 CentOS 日志文件这档子事儿,让你轻松读懂系统的语言,变身运维小达人!😎

如何查看和管理 CentOS 日志文件?-图1
(图片来源网络,侵权删除)

一、啥是日志文件?🤔

想象一下,你的电脑就像是一个忙碌的小工厂,各种程序和操作都在不停地运转,而日志文件呢,就是这些“工人”们的工作记录本,它们把每天发生的大事小事都记了下来,方便咱们回头查查看,到底哪儿出了问题,或者系统是怎么运行的。

二、CentOS 日志文件都藏在哪儿?🕵️‍♂️

在 CentOS 里,日志文件大多藏在/var/log 这个目录下,就像是一个大仓库,里面分门别类地存放着各种各样的日志,比如说:

系统日志syslog):这是最基础的日志文件,记录了系统启动、内核消息还有各种服务状态的变化,就像是工厂的总账本,啥都能在上面找到点影子。

认证日志secure):跟登录相关的都在这儿呢,谁什么时候登录了,成功还是失败了,一目了然,想查查有没有人偷偷进你系统?翻它就对了!

如何查看和管理 CentOS 日志文件?-图2
(图片来源网络,侵权删除)

应用程序日志:每个应用程序都有自己的小本本,apache 服务器的日志就在/var/log/httpd/ 下面,如果你的网站突然打不开了,先看看它的日志,说不定就找到原因了。

三、咋看日志文件?👀

别以为看日志文件就得像个侦探一样,其实简单得很!最常用的命令就是cattail

cat 命令:直接把整个文件内容显示出来,适合文件不大的时候用,但如果是超级大的日志文件,用它可能会让你眼花缭乱,信息太多消化不过来。

tail 命令:这个就聪明多了,它可以只显示文件的最后几行,默认是 10 行,比如说,你想看看最新的系统日志,就这么敲:tail /var/log/syslog,加上f 参数,它还能实时更新,就像看直播一样,新日志一出就能看到。

四、日志文件能干啥?💡

可别小看了这些日志文件,它们可是有大用处的!

1、故障排查:系统出问题了,别急着瞎猜,先看看日志,很多错误信息都写得明明白白,照着提示一步步来,往往就能解决问题。

2、性能监控:通过分析日志,咱们还能了解系统的性能瓶颈在哪儿,比如说,网站访问慢了,看看 Web 服务器的日志,是不是某个时间段请求量太大,或者是哪个页面特别耗资源。

3、安全审计:认证日志可是安全的好帮手,定期查查有没有异常登录,及时发现潜在的安全风险。

五、日志文件太多太乱怎么办?🧐

日志文件多得像山一样,找起来真费劲,这时候,咱们就需要一些“神器”来帮忙了。

日志轮转:这是个很实用的功能,可以把旧的日志压缩存档,新的日志接着写,这样既节省空间,又方便管理,CentOS 自带的logrotate 就是干这个的,配置好了就能自动帮你整理日志。

日志分析工具:对于复杂的日志分析需求,手动看可不行,得借助专业工具,像awksed 这些文本处理工具,能帮咱们快速提取和过滤信息,再高级点,还有专门的日志分析软件,界面友好,操作也简单。

六、小心!别踩这些坑!⚠️

1、隐私保护:有些日志里可能藏着用户的敏感信息,比如密码、个人信息啥的,处理这些日志的时候可得小心,别泄露出去了,不然麻烦大了。

2、别乱删日志:虽然日志占空间,但可别手欠随便删,有些重要的调试信息可能就藏在里面,删了之后想找回来就难了。

3、定期清理:日志也不是越多越好,定期清理一下没用的旧日志,保持系统干净整洁,运行起来也更顺畅。

七、我的一点小想法🌟

学习 CentOS 日志文件,就像是打开了一扇通往系统深处的大门,刚开始可能会觉得复杂、枯燥,但只要你耐心去读,去实践,慢慢就会发现其中的乐趣和价值,每一次通过日志解决了一个问题,那种成就感可是杠杠滴!🎉 这也是提升自己技术能力的好机会,不是吗?

好啦,今天关于 CentOS 日志文件的分享就到这里啦!希望这些内容能帮到你,让你在 CentOS 的世界里走得更稳、更远!如果还有其他问题,别犹豫,随时来找我聊哦!👋

本站部分图片及内容来源网络,版权归原作者所有,转载目的为传递知识,不代表本站立场。若侵权或违规联系Email:zjx77377423@163.com 核实后第一时间删除。 转载请注明出处:https://blog.huochengrm.cn/pc/24805.html

分享:
扫描分享到社交APP
上一篇
下一篇